🌲 Why Outdoor Adventures Are a Health Blast for Kids

Picture this: you’re a knight, and the backyard is your kingdom. Swinging on a tire swing? That’s you battling a dragon! Climbing a tree? You’re scaling a castle wall! Outdoor play isn’t just goofing around—it’s a full-body workout that makes your heart pump, your lungs sing, and your brain sparkle. Kids who play outside get stronger bones, better balance, and a mood boost that’s like drinking a happiness smoothie. Scientists say kids need at least 60 minutes of active play daily, and nature’s playground is the best gym ever—no membership required!

But wait, there’s more! Outdoor time cuts stress like a ninja slicing through a watermelon. When you’re jumping in puddles or building a fort with your siblings, your worries melt away. Plus, sunlight gives you vitamin D, which is like a shield for your immune system. And the best part? When you’re out there with your family, you’re not just getting healthy—you’re weaving a bond tighter than a friendship bracelet.

🚴‍♀️ Fun Outdoor Activities Kids Will Love

Ready to ditch the couch and dive into nature? Here’s a list of adventures that’ll make you and your family whoop with joy:

  • 🦋 Nature Scavenger Hunt: Grab a list of treasures—like a red leaf, a smooth rock, or a pinecone—and race to find them. First one back gets to pick the dinner dessert!
  • 🌊 Creek Splashing: Find a shallow stream, put on old sneakers, and splash like nobody’s watching. Bonus points for catching a frog (gently, of course)!
  • 🏕️ Backyard Camping: No forest? No problem! Pitch a tent in the yard, tell stories, and stargaze. Pretend you’re astronauts on a mission!
  • 🚲 Bike Parade: Decorate your bikes with streamers and have a family parade around the neighborhood. Wave like you’re in a movie!
  • 🌱 Garden Quest: Plant flowers or veggies together. Digging in dirt is like being an explorer, and you’ll love watching your plants grow.

These activities aren’t just fun—they get your heart racing, your muscles moving, and your family cheering. Pro tip: let kids pick the adventure sometimes. It makes them feel like the boss, and they’ll love it even more.

🥾 Tips to Make Outdoor Adventures a Family Habit

Okay, families, let’s make this a regular thing! Here’s how to keep the outdoor fun rolling:

  • 📅 Plan It: Pick one day a week for a family adventure, like “Wild Wednesday” or “Super Saturday.” Put it on the calendar so everyone’s pumped!
  • 🎒 Pack Smart: Bring snacks, water, sunscreen, and bug spray. A hungry or itchy kid is a grumpy kid—trust me.
  • 🎮 Mix It Up: Try new activities so it never gets old. One week, hike; the next, fly kites or have a water balloon fight.
  • 📸 Capture the Fun: Take goofy photos or make a family adventure journal. Kids love looking back at their “epic quests.”
  • 🙌 Keep It Chill: Don’t stress about making it perfect. If the picnic gets rained out, dance in the rain instead!

The goal? Make outdoor time so fun that kids beg for it, like they beg for extra screen time (ha, take that, tablets!).
